Student Perspective on Thanksgiving: Gratitude and Hope

Gratitude and Hope


Do you feel grateful?

I do. Constantly.

I have a family

and friends and

everything I need.

Right?

I live in a world 

where I am too much.

It is never easy 

or natural or well,

good enough.

I always need. 

I am grateful for

the support I have,

but I am hopeful for 

when I don't need it.


By Sarah Dorros


Many of our students navigate this duality and so do their families. How do you handle these emotions?
